Output 6560dc43aa0927596bf3139923ca98bc39ad68e0f112b0018945b1e39b297244:1

value
66000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b79bba0cc42aa532b41374f06edad37d3d98af6 OP_EQUAL
address
3QchMqxYXj1EsKgjMtTrHsyG1fh5J3W7Fd
transaction
6560dc43aa0927596bf3139923ca98bc39ad68e0f112b0018945b1e39b297244
spent
true